Commercial Slab Construction in Gig Harbor, WA
Commercial slab construction services involve the preparation and pouring of concrete slabs for a variety of business and industrial projects. These services typically cover the foundation work for warehouses, retail spaces, office buildings, garages, and other large-scale structures. Property owners interested in this service should understand the importance of proper site preparation, including soil assessment and leveling, as well as the specifications needed for their specific project to ensure a durable and level foundation.
Before requesting commercial slab construction, property owners usually want to clarify details such as the size and load requirements of the slab, the type of use the space will accommodate, and any local building codes that must be followed. It’s also helpful to consider the timeline for completion and whether additional features like reinforcement or insulation are necessary. Having a clear understanding of these factors can help guide the planning process and ensure the project meets both structural and functional needs.

Commercial Slab Construction Questions
What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are commonly used for building foundations, parking areas, loading docks, and storage facilities on property sites.
What should property owners consider before construction? It's important to evaluate soil conditions, load requirements, and drainage needs to ensure a durable and functional slab.
How does site preparation impact slab construction? Proper site preparation, including grading and soil compaction, helps prevent future cracking and ensures the slab's stability.
What materials are typically used for commercial slabs? Reinforced concrete is the standard material, providing strength and longevity for various commercial applications.
